Transaction 290763f327f38ac81a818dac7410c03e77599b393149479cebe7159c14191884
1 Input
1 Output
-
290763f327f38ac81a818dac7410c03e77599b393149479cebe7159c14191884:0
- value
- 223558
- script pubkey
- OP_0 OP_PUSHBYTES_20 72561cff504ae19cf403f9ccb4672bacca82271a
- address
- bc1qwftpel6sftseeaqrl8xtgeet4n9gyfc6zpkwhz